Installation Notes and Tips

Verify the vehicle’s required plug gap and heat range before installation. The listed fitment notes call for a 0.025 in. gap on the Audi applications shown, while the plug is pre-gapped at 0.028 in. as supplied. Confirm the engine specification against the service manual and adjust only if the application calls for it. Use the correct 5/8 in. spark plug socket and tighten to the manufacturer’s torque specification.
